PRESS STATEMENT
ON CANADA-SINGAPORE FREE TRADE AGREEMENT
Singapore and Canada conducted the first round of negotiations for a Canada-Singapore Free Trade Agreement (FTA) from 21-25 Jan 2002.
The two sides discussed a comprehensive range of issues, such as trade in goods, trade in services, financial services, ICT, investment, competition, dispute settlement. Significant progress was achieved on understanding each other’s regimes and identifying areas of common interest.
The next round of negotiations is scheduled for Feb 25 – Mar 1, 2002 in Ottawa.
The Canada-Singapore FTA was launched by the Prime Ministers of Canada and Singapore on 21st Oct 2001 at the fringes of APEC Leaders' Meeting.
